O set a record along with the rest of the SEC:
At the moment, the SEC is Alabama and Everyone Else. This season was the first in SEC history in which only one team (Alabama) finished with fewer than four losses.
For the first time since 2002, only one SEC team finished in the final top 10 of the AP Top 25. The SEC had five final top-10 teams combined from 2014-16, down from 13 in the previous three seasons.
O let Fournette play in the Florida game and lost to the worst FLA team in memory.
O left Etling in vs ALA and got shut out for the first time since 2011 BCSNC.
Former Alabama Crimson Tide and Baton Rouge-area high school football standout Tim Williams can understand LSU football fans' frustrations the past few years.
In Williams' four seasons at Alabama, LSU scored just 46 points combined in those games — all losses. The lack of a consistent passing game confounded Tigers fans and pundits alike. "If they would've passed the ball, or showed pass or something, it would've been a different three-to-four years. They just keeping running and running. We're like, 'Man, I don't know what the deal is with this"

Are you Brandon Harris' press agent or Larry Fedora's?
I wish Brandon no ill will. I hope he does well. Whether he will or not is open for question. There is little doubt that Les/Cam hampered the development of Harris. However, it also happens to be true Brandon was responsible for some of his lack of poise in the pocket and inability to make fairly easy throws to open receivers.
Maybe Fedora can correct some of the accuracy issues and maybe scheme will help mitigate some of Harris' pocket presence issues. I don't know.
As for the ACC, it's pretty top heavy with Clemson and FSU. None of the other teams in that conference are that good and other than Louisville with the above two, all had 4 or more losses last year.
UNC doesn't face FSU or Clemson this year. Miami and Va Tech appear to be their biggest games since we have no idea whether Notre Dame will be decent this year. If Brandon plays well, it will say a lot about Miles/Cameron scheme but also how much it screwed his psyche as well.
